根據 Stratistics MRC 的數據,2023 年全球吸塑包裝市場規模為 313.8 億美元,預計在預測期內將以 9.2% 的年複合成長率成長,到 2030 年達到 581.1 億美元。

小型消費品、醫療設備和藥品都可以採用吸塑包裝。結果稱為單位劑量包裝。熱成型塑膠片材通常會產生多個泡罩、產品的小杯子或口袋以及泡罩包裝。吸塑包裝是一種經濟高效的包裝選擇,可保護產品免受篡改,並防止其暴露於溫度、濕度等環境因素。

應對嚴格的法規

醫療保健產業制定的嚴格法規對吸塑包裝製造商來說是一個挑戰,尤其是在醫療保健領域。遵守法規至關重要,因為即使是最輕微的包裝錯誤也會使產品面臨風險並給經銷商帶來損失。根據食品藥物管理局(FDA) 的要求,所有泡罩電池都必須標有製造商名稱、編號、強度、條碼、專利和既定名稱以及有效期限。然而,對於吸塑包裝領域的市場參與企業來說,遵守這些標準很困難,因為它需要努力、金錢和時間。

According to Stratistics MRC, the Global Blister Packaging Market is accounted for $31.38 billion in 2023 and is expected to reach $58.11 billion by 2030 growing at a CAGR of 9.2% during the forecast period. Small consumer goods, medical equipment, and medications can all be packaged in blister packaging. As a result, it is referred to as unit-dose packaging. Thermoforming plastic sheet typically results in several blisters, a small cup or pocket to hold the products, and blister packaging. A cost-effective packaging option for preventing product tampering and exposure to environmental elements, including temperature, humidity, and others, is blister packaging.

Restraint:

Compliance with strict regulations

The stringent regulations that have been established, notably in the health care sector, provide difficulties for blister packaging producers. Compliance with the regulations is essential because any tiny packaging error might jeopardize the products and cost the distributors money. All blister cells must have labels containing the manufacturer's name, number, strength, bar code, patented and established name, and expiration date, according to a requirement by the Food and Drug Administration (FDA). However, it is difficult for market participants in the blister packaging sector to adhere to such standards because it takes effort, money, and time.

The thermoforming segment is expected to have the highest CAGR during the forecast period

Owing to the wide range of potential end-use industries, including the food and healthcare sectors, the thermoforming industry is expected to experience a profitable CAGR. Thermoforming technology is preferred over cold-forming technology for blister packaging because it has cheaper initial tool and equipment costs. Furthermore, the thermoforming process has some comparative advantages over cold forming, including the capacity to produce a wide range of products, visibility due to the blister plastic's transparency, and safe transport since the compartments are more precisely defined and smaller, minimizing the possibility of damage.

Key Developments:

In May 2023, SUDPACK Medica introduced "PharmaGuard", an innovative blister concept for solid applications. The recyclable packaging concept serves as a building block in improving the eco-balance of the pharmaceutical industry.

In October 2022, TekniPlex Healthcare introduced the world's first fully transparent mid-barrier recyclable blister pack at Pack Expo.
